Summary

This text offers a complete and detailed overview of the Ambient Networking concept and technology.  The authors explain the problems with current mobile IP networks and the need for a new mobile-aware IP-based control architecture, before presenting the Ambient Networking concept and the business opportunities offered by this solution.  The architecture, components, and features and challenges of ANs are covered in-depth, with comprehensive discussions of multi-radio access, generic ambient network signalling, mobility and media delivery.  The book is heavily illustrated, including architecture drawings and simulation result diagram, plus practical user scenarios with full analysis.

Author Biography

Norbert Niebert is Department Manager, Ericsson Research, Germany.  As a company, Ericsson AB is the project coordinator partner for the Ambient Networks project, and Norbert is the Technical Manager. He has co-authored numerous conference and journal papers on the subject.
